ANTHE is an exciting opportunity for students who dream of succeeding in Medical and Engineering Entrance Examinations such as NEET, JEE (Main & Advanced) , School/Board Exams and Other Competitive Scholarship Exams such as KVPY, NTSE and Olympiads.
ANTHE 2020 will be conducted in ONLINE Mode & OFFLINE Mode for Class VII, VIII, IX, X, XI & XII studying students.
With an aim to discover and nurture talent, every year Aakash conducts the Aakash National Talent Hunt Exam (ANTHE), a national level scholarship exam that helps students to take the first step towards their goal of becoming a doctor or an engineer by providing them with an opportunity to get up to 100% Scholarship and Cash Awards. ANTHE helps students to know their potential at All India Level and prepare under the expert guidance of Aakash’s academic ecosystem, India’s most trusted system of excellence in coaching.

1. Online Enrollment Facility is available on our website: www.aakash.ac.in/anthe where the students can register for ANTHE and can further
download his/her Admit Card for appearing in ANTHE 2020 with his/her Roll No. and Exam Centre Name.
2. For Offline Enrollment: Kindly fill in the ANTHE Enrollment Form and submit along with a self-attested photocopy of class VI / VII / VIII / IX / X & XI
mark-sheet (as applicable), 1 passport size colour photograph and cash / demand draft of ̀ 200/- in favour of ‘Aakash Institute’ at the nearest
centre. In case mark-sheet is not available, students can enroll by submitting a self attested photocopy of their Identity Card issued by the school.
3. The exam will be conducted in both Online and Offline mode. The students can choose to write the ANTHE exam in either Offline Mode or Online
Mode as per preference. Once a mode of test is selected, the same will not be changed under any circumstances.
4. The ANTHE test papers will consist of various types of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s) like Single Answer, More than one Answer, Paragraph-
based, Assertion-Reason and Matrix-Match type. The offline exam will be conducted on OMR (Optical Mark Reader) Sheet. There will be no
negative marking.
5. ANTHE Sample Test Paper will be made available at www.aakash.ac.in/anthe for the students. User ID & Password will be sent to the students
on their Registered Mobile Number & Email Id.
6. Cash Awards* shall be paid by cheque. Installments will be paid by 15th June & 15th November of respective academic years by the centre of
Aakash from where the student appeared for ANTHE or enrolled in Aakash.
7. Meaning of Scholarship: Scholarship means Fee Concession, Fee Discount, Fee Waiver, Cash Awards. If at any point of time, the Government
decides to charge GST on the scholarship / concession amount / fee waiver, then the GST shall be borne by the student / parent / guardian.
8. Scholarship Eligibility for the students of :
(i) One Year Classroom/Hybrid Course: The students joining One Year Classroom/Hybrid Course of Class VIII/ IX / X/ XII studying & XII passed
shall be eligible for Scholarship for 1 year only.
(ii) Two Year Classroom/Hybrid Course: The students joining our Two Year Classroom/Hybrid Course (Class IX & X combined or Class XI & XII
combined) shall be eligible for continued scholarship for the entire period of 2 Years subject to Terms & Conditions.
(iii) Three & Four Year Classroom/Hybrid Courses: The students joining Three Year Classroom/Hybrid Course from Class VIII to X or Class X to
XII or Four Year Classroom/Hybrid Course from Class IX to XII respectively, will be eligible for continued scholarship for the entire period of
3 Years / 4 Years respectively, subject to Terms & Conditions.
9. Maximum scholarship for a student shall not exceed 100% of the overall fee in any case whatsoever.
10. Selected candidates will be provided Classroom/Hybrid coaching as per the choice of their study centre (at existing Aakash centres only) but if a
student wants to change the study centre, written permission for the same will have to be taken from the Chairman & Managing Director, AESL.
11. Last Date of Registration: The last date of receiving the duly filled-in enrollment form by post at the Registered Office / by hand at Aakash Centre /
Online Submission is for ONLINE EXAM: 3 Days before the date of exam & for OFFLINE EXAM: 7 Days before the date of exam.
12. The merit list of successful candidates will be prepared by listing them in the descending order of the total marks scored by them. However, there
may be ties and such ties will be broken by sequentially applying the following set of rules:
13. The result of successful candidates in ANTHE 2020 shall be displayed on our website: www.aakash.ac.in/anthe mentioning the Names, Roll
Nos. & Ranks / Percentile Score of the students along with eligible scholarship.
14. Hostel facility can be made available on a chargeable basis.
